CW2 7AT is a mixed residential and non-residential postcode in Crewe. It was first introduced in January 1980.
The most common council tax band is A.
The average commercial rateable value is £26,500. The most common recorded business type is Public House.
Crewe is a town, which had a population of 71,722 in the 2011 census.
In the 2011 census, there were 2 people resident in CW2 7AT, of which 1 were male and 1 were female. This also includes overnight visitors at domestic properties, and residents of non-domestic properties such as hotels, prisons and halls of residence.
CW2 7AT is in the Crewe travel to work area. NHS services are provided by the Central and Eastern Cheshire Primary Care Trust.
CW2 7AT is approximately 58m (190ft) above sea level.
